RNC Seeking Information Following Gunshots

(St. John’s, NL), April 22, 2024 – The Royal Newfoundland Constabulary (RNC) is investigating an event of shots fired and a motor vehicle collision that occurred last night in St. John’s.

Just before 8:30 p.m. on Sunday (April 21), patrol officers responded to a report of gunshots on Blackmarsh Road in the area of Jensen Camp Road. Responding officers found vehicle debris and determined two vehicles left the area following numerous gunshots. A short time later, a report was received that two vehicles of the same description had been in a collision in the area of Topsail Road at Hamlyn Road. The vehicles were gone when officers arrived.

There have been no injuries reported in relation to this event, and it is believed to be targeted. The suspect vehicles are described to be a black Jeep Grand Cherokee and a dark charcoal coloured Honda Civic. The Jeep may have front-end damage, while the Civic has rear-end damage. Collision analysts with the RNC attended both locations of reported collisions.

The RNC Criminal Investigation Division is seeking any information, or video footage from the area of Cowan Heights from 7:30 p.m. to 9:00 p.m., in connection with this investigation.
